So things are moving along on bringing my Spree back from the dead. I got the tank clean and the petcock soaked and hopefully working. I ordered the new air filter and in-line gas filter from Amazon. I took apart the carb cleaned the jets and reattached it on the bike. There was not a bunch of funk in the bowl which I took as a good sign. It's all pretty simple once you see how it's done. The guys here and some videos on Youtube have been a bunch of help.

One question I have is what is the gas/oil ratio? Id like to check if the auto oiler works ok and it seems the best way is to run the motor for a few minutes on a mix say 24 to 1 and see if the oil pump is pushing oil out of the hose like it should. Suppose it doesn't matter but I can mix anything.

32:1 ratio is what these motors like. That works out to 4oz oil per gallon of gas. How much the pump provides is a variable number since it fluctuates with the rpm’s. Whenever an oil pump dies, begins leaking or otherwise needs replacing..most people delete it and just pre-mix their gas since oil pumps are not available. What IS available are machined plugs to fill the hole left behind from a deleted oil pump.
